Anokiwave SATCOM Active Antenna AWMF-0197

Description
Ka-Band Quad 4x2 Tx Beamformer IC The AWMF-0198 is a highly integrated silicon quad core IC intended for satellite communications applications. The device supports four dual polarization radiating elements with full polarization flexibility. Additional features include gain compensation over temperature and temperature reporting. The chip features ESD protection on all pins, operates from a +1.2V supply, and is packaged in a WLCSP (Wafer Level Chip Scale Package) for easy installation in planar phased array antennas. The 2nd generation Ka-Band SATCOM beamformer IC family enables active antenna SATCOM ground terminals that can auto-align and auto-position supporting SATCOM-on-the-move using LEO/MEO/GEO satellites. Features 27.5 to 30 GHz operation Supports 4 dual pol radiating elements Flexible polarization (RHCP, LHCP, linear) 6-bit phase control/5 bit gain control Gain compensation over temperature Temperature reporting Applications Flat Panel SATCOM systems using LEO/MEO/GEO satellites.
